Armenian PM receives congratulations from Lithuania and Lebanon
The heads of governments of Lithuania and Lebanon sent congratulatory messages to Hovik Abrahamian on his appointment as Prime Minister of Armenia, according to the press office of the Armenian government.
The message of Lithuanian Prime Minister Algidras Butkevicius reads in particular: “Respected Prime Minister! I offer my warmest congratulations on you appointment as Prime Minister of the Republic of Armenia.
I wish you success in your activities as head of the Armenian Government and work on overcoming the further challenges. I am sure that bilateral Armenian-Lithuanian relations will continue developing in the spirit of mutual understanding”.
The message of Chairman of Lebanon’s Council of Ministers Taman Salam says:
“Your Excellency! I warmly congratulate you on your appointment as Prime Minister of the Republic of Armenia. I wish you success in your responsible mission. I am convinced that the relations of friendship and cooperation between our two countries will continue to strengthen in the interests of our peoples”.
The Speaker of Lebanese parliament Nabih Berri also sent a congratulatory message, expressing his readiness to continue cooperation for the good of the two countries.
